    Our shower wouldn't drain, then the toilet filled and started bubbling and the bath in the adjacent…read moreroom started filling with sewage water. My husband went into the crawlspace to look and pipes were leaking under the pressure of a clog somewhere. I called Discount plumbing who sent Antonio out and he arrived on time even though it was a Sunday afternoon. There was no additional call out charge for it being a Sunday and no charge unless work needed to be done. Antonio spent time investigating our sewer line which was completely blocked with roots and partially collapsed. Antonio showed us the camera footage as he investigated. He also went into the crawlspace to confirm what my husband had seen. Antonio was so personable throughout and very clear in his explanation of what was going on and what work needed to be done to fix everything. He returned with a full crew the following day at 8am who put in a 13hr+ day to replace all the damaged pipes in our crawlspace and replace the sewer line. They wouldn't leave until they had replaced our lawn and put our deck back together, working in the dark. Given we initially thought we would have to move out of the house while we waited for work to be done, this was an amazing service.

    The short review is this: Martin is a wizard! He sucked a 2 lb. Piece of metal out of my main line…read morewith a shop vac, saving me thousands of dollars in repair costs! The details: I called Martin after a clog removal by another company went sideways (probably the topic of a no star review in the future). The first company identified where the problem was, but also caused a spill of sewage inside the house, then quoted me $5k to dig up the pipe and really fix the problem. To no one's surprise, I wasn't happy. So I called AHJ for a second opinion, and Martin answered the call. He spent a good 20 minutes on the phone, asking me detailed questions about the problem, and explaining my options (the other company did none of that). He made no guarantees, but said he thought he could solve the problem, so I asked him to have a look. He was at my house within 3 hours. The line had two objects stuck inside, causing backups. Martin worked to jet out one of the objects out, then used a camera to inspect the entire 80 ft. length of the pipe. The second object was still there, though, and it looked like digging was the only option. However, this is where the real magic happened! The second object was about 12 ft from the clean out, and it was not budging. Martin, however, thinks outside the box. He got out a large shop vac and stuffed the hose down the line. With the help of his camera he aligned the end of the hose with the obstruction and started up the vacuum. It took a while and was not easy work, but Martin eventually pulled out a 8" long, 2 lb. solid steel spring! That's no exaggeration (How that got in there I'll never know). It was Amazing! He also documented everything with his camera and thoroughly explained everything that we could see. So, I now know all about the good, and the bad, of my main sewer line, should any future problem arise. Thank you, Martin, for the exceptional service!
